F. Leonard et Rc. Desai, ELASTIC EFFECTS AND PHASE SEGREGATION DURING THE GROWTH OF THIN ALLOYLAYERS BY MOLECULAR-BEAM EPITAXY, Physical review. B, Condensed matter, 56(8), 1997, pp. 4955-4965
We explore the effects of stress and strain on the composition modulat
ions seen during the growth of thin solid films by molecular-beam epit
axy when phase separation is the driving mechanism for the concentrati
on inhomogeneity. A top view of the growing thin film shows lamellar a
nd hexagonal patterns of phase-separated domains, the elastic effects
being directly responsible for the appearance of the hexagonal order.
We find that in the lamellar regime, elastically deformed lamellae are
separated by undeformed interfaces, while in the droplet phase, the s
oft component is deformed and wraps the hard component. We also discus
s the effects of crystal anisotropy in our system.
